The Evolution of Grenada's Citizenship Program: A Digital Nomad's Haven

Grenada's citizenship program has undergone significant evolution since its inception, positioning the island as a prime destination for digital nomads. Initially launched in 2013, the program aimed to attract foreign investment, but it has since adapted to the changing needs of a global workforce seeking flexibility and lifestyle enhancement. With the rise of remote work, Grenada recognized the potential to cater to digital nomads who desire not just residency, but a vibrant community and a conducive environment for their work.

In 2025, the program has expanded its offerings, providing exclusive benefits such as streamlined application processes, tax incentives, and access to co-working spaces. These enhancements reflect Grenada's commitment to fostering a welcoming atmosphere for tech-savvy professionals. As a result, the island is not only a tropical paradise but also a burgeoning hub where innovation meets relaxation, attracting a diverse array of digital nomads eager to blend work with the Caribbean lifestyle.

Unique Advantages of Grenadian Residency for Remote Workers

Grenada’s residency program presents unique advantages tailored specifically for remote workers, making it an attractive option for digital nomads. First and foremost, Grenada boasts a favorable tax regime, offering tax-free income for non-residents, which allows remote workers to maximize their earnings without the burden of high taxation. Additionally, the island's stunning landscapes and vibrant culture provide an inspiring backdrop for productivity, promoting a healthy work-life balance that many seek in their professional lives.

Moreover, Grenada’s strategic location in the Caribbean facilitates easy travel to other islands and countries, enhancing networking opportunities for remote professionals. The island also features a robust digital infrastructure, with reliable internet connectivity essential for remote work. Lastly, the welcoming local community and a growing expat network create a sense of belonging, ensuring that digital nomads can easily integrate and thrive in their new environment. These compelling advantages position Grenada as a prime destination for those seeking a fulfilling remote work experience in paradise.

Navigating the Application Process: Tips for a Seamless Transition

Navigating the application process for Grenada's citizenship program can seem daunting, but with the right approach, it can be a seamless transition. First and foremost, ensure that you have all necessary documentation in order. This includes proof of identity, financial stability, and any required background checks. Engaging with a local legal expert can provide invaluable guidance, helping you to understand the nuances of the application and avoid common pitfalls.

Next, be prepared for a thorough review process. The Grenadian authorities prioritize security and due diligence, so transparency in your application is crucial. Clearly articulate your intentions for relocating, emphasizing how your presence will contribute positively to the local community.

Lastly, stay organized and proactive. Regularly check the status of your application and be responsive to any requests for additional information. By following these steps, you can enhance your chances of a successful application and embark on your new Caribbean adventure with confidence.
